We spent our wedding night here before heading out on our honeymoon. I could not have asked for a more wonderful experience. We stayed in the presidential suite and WOW. The bathtub alone makes the entire trip worth it. The style here will truly take you back to the 1910s. So classy! Don't even get me started on the food. The food was incredible and clearly homemade. Everything here is made from scratch. This place is so charming!! We had to show up way later than the allowed check-in and were kindly accommodated! It is so peaceful here! We were even given a bottle of champagne to celebrate our wedding night.The ONLY downside is that the rooms are not very soundproof. The mind wanders...But, it is an old home, so this is not at all a downfall that would hinder my return. A trip to the Corinthian is money and time well spent.

This place was soooo AWESOME!!! As soon as you walk in to this place, you are instantly transported to an older era. Soft music coming from hidden speakers fill your ears as you walk through the entrance. You are greeted with a staircase immediately and a hallway that leads to the kitchen. The homey-feel is at its best here and it's very comforting. It doesn't feel like a hotel. The room that we had was the Presidential Suite. It included a really big bathtub, which I was HUGE fan of. The bathroom was really really nice and classy. The bed was very comfortable. In the morning, we had breakfast and it was REALLY good!! The bread was fresh and the poundcake was delicious. The lady that made the breakfast was also really nice!! Overall, this place made the greatest impression on me and my wife.

5 STARS is deserved here because 10 stars are not available. This 1905 B&B rooms are very nice. Antiques mixed with the modern amenities needed to keep you comfortable. Big comfortable beds with hand made quilts, claw foot bath tub/showers. I stayed in the Eleanor Roosevelt room and was very satisfied with my stay. I was able to check out the other two rooms in the main house and they were both amazing and very nicely decorated.I stayed 3 nights and I have to say the breakfast (3) were all exceptional. Peach stuffed french toast, hand made hashbrowns, biscuits, sausage, ham frittata, baked tomato, other baked goods, orange juice, coffee... Everything was very good. The next time im in Dallas I will stay here again.
